UNPKG

@travi/any

Version:

random data generator for when test data is insignificant

132 lines (131 loc) 3.6 kB
{ "name": "@travi/any", "description": "random data generator for when test data is insignificant", "license": "MIT", "version": "3.1.2", "engines": { "node": "^18.17 || >=20.6.1" }, "author": "Matt Travi <npm@travi.org> (https://matt.travi.org/)", "contributors": [ { "name": "Trevor Richardson", "email": "npm@trevorrichardson.me", "url": "https://trevorrichardson.me" }, { "name": "Zach Toben", "email": "zach.toben@gmail.com", "url": "https://ztoben.com/" }, { "name": "Justin Waite", "email": "justindwaite@gmail.com", "url": "https://github.com/justinwaite" } ], "repository": { "type": "git", "url": "https://github.com/travi/any.git" }, "bugs": { "url": "https://github.com/travi/any/issues" }, "homepage": "https://github.com/travi/any#readme", "funding": { "url": "https://github.com/travi/any?sponsor=1" }, "keywords": [ "test", "random", "data", "chance" ], "exports": { "import": { "types": "./index.d.mts", "default": "./lib/any.mjs" }, "require": { "types": "./index.d.ts", "default": "./lib/any.js" } }, "main": "lib/any.js", "module": "lib/any.mjs", "types": "./index.d.ts", "scripts": { "clean": "rimraf coverage/ lib/", "build": "rollup -c && cp ./index.d.ts ./index.d.mts", "lint:js": "eslint .", "lint:md": "remark . --frail", "lint:peer": "npm ls >/dev/null", "test:unit": "cross-env NODE_ENV=test c8 run-s test:unit:base", "test:unit:base": "mocha --recursive test/unit/", "test:types": "tsd", "pretest": "run-s build", "test": "npm-run-all --print-label --parallel lint:* --parallel test:*", "generate:md": "remark . --output", "coverage": "nyc run-s tests:unit", "report-coverage": "nyc report --reporter=text-lcov | coveralls", "preversion": "npm test", "prepack": "npm run build", "prepare": "husky install", "lint:publish": "publint --strict", "lint:engines": "ls-engines" }, "files": [ "./lib/", "./index.d.ts", "./index.d.mts" ], "publishConfig": { "access": "public", "provenance": true }, "config": { "commitizen": { "path": "./node_modules/cz-conventional-changelog" } }, "dependencies": { "@types/chance": "^1.1.6", "chance": "^1.1.11", "debug": "^4.3.5", "lodash": "^4.17.21", "mersenne-twister": "^1.1.0" }, "devDependencies": { "@babel/plugin-transform-exponentiation-operator": "7.24.6", "@babel/register": "7.24.6", "@rollup/plugin-babel": "6.0.4", "@travi/babel-preset": "3.0.124", "@travi/eslint-config": "5.0.8", "@travi/eslint-config-mocha": "1.0.24", "c8": "9.1.0", "chai": "4.4.1", "commitlint-config-travi": "1.4.50", "coveralls": "3.1.1", "cross-env": "7.0.3", "cz-conventional-changelog": "3.3.0", "formatio": "1.2.0", "globstar": "1.0.0", "husky": "9.0.11", "ls-engines": "0.9.1", "mocha": "10.4.0", "npm-run-all2": "6.2.0", "proxyquire": "2.1.3", "publint": "0.2.8", "referee": "1.2.0", "referee-sinon": "1.0.3", "remark-cli": "12.0.1", "remark-preset-lint-travi": "6.0.4", "remark-toc": "9.0.0", "rimraf": "5.0.7", "rollup": "4.18.0", "rollup-plugin-auto-external": "2.0.0", "sinon": "18.0.0", "tsd": "0.31.0" }, "packageManager": "npm@10.8.1+sha512.0e9d42e92bd2318408ed81eaff2da5f78baf23ee7d12a6eed44a6e2901d0f29d7ab715d1b918ade601f72e769a824d9a5c322383f22bbbda5dd396e79de2a077" }